LRH-300 Multifunctional Fast Thermal Conductivity Tester Thermal Single Plate Protection Method

1.Description:
This instrument is based on the principle of unidirectional stable heat conduction. When the upper and lower surfaces of the sample are at different stable temperatures, it measures the heat flow through the effective heat transfer area of the sample, the temperature difference between the two surfaces of the sample, and the thickness, and calculates the thermal conductivity. It meets the high-precision testing requirements of material testing research departments for the thermal conductivity of materials.
2.Standard

GB/T3399 "Test Method for Thermal Conductivity of Plastics - Thermal Shield Plate Method", GB/T3139-2005 (Test Method for Thermal Conductivity of Fiber Reinforced Plastics) (Test Method for Thermal Conductivity of Fiberglass Reinforced Plastics),
GB/10294-2008 "Determination of Steady-State Thermal Resistance and Related Properties of Insulation Materials - Protective Heat Plate Method", etc. The main tests include plastics, glass, fibers, foams, insulation materials, etc. It is widely used in large and medium-sized colleges and universities, research institutions, quality inspection departments and production plants for material analysis and testing.

3.Technical Parameter.

Thermal Conductivity Range 0.0010~3.0000 W/(m·K) (4 decimal places display)
Measurement Accuracy ±3%
Repeatability ±1%
Sample Specifications  
• Dimensions Single specimen: 300 × 300 × (10-50) mm
• Flatness < 0.05 mm
Hot Surface  
• Temperature Range RT ~ 100°C
• Resolution 0.01°C
• Accuracy 0.05°C
Cold Surface  
• Temperature Range 0 ~ 60°C
• Resolution 0.01°C
Control System Computer-controlled fully automatic testing
Temperature Difference  
• Default Setting 20°C
• Adjustable Range 15-25°C (user-configurable)
Power Supply 220V, 50Hz
